Data Traffic: Understanding Online Highway Traffic
Just like physical roads experience volume during peak hours, the digital world sees a constant stream of data traveling across its vast network. This surge of information powers everything from social media interactions to online purchases and even critical infrastructure like financial networks. Understanding how this data travels is essential for ensuring a smooth and seamless online experience.
Analyzing this flow reveals valuable patterns about user behavior, preferences, and potential issues. This knowledge allows developers to enhance network infrastructure, allocate resources effectively, and ultimately create a more reliable online ecosystem.

Dynamic Traffic Maps: Mapping Online Traffic Patterns
Modern transportation relies heavily on real-time data. Drivers need to make informed decisions about their routes based on current traffic conditions. This is where real-time roadmaps come in, providing essential insights into the ebb and flow of traffic across online networks. These digital maps utilize a combination of algorithms to track vehicle movements and create dynamic representations of traffic patterns.
The benefits of real-time roadmaps are manifold. They enable more efficient travel by suggesting alternative routes that avoid congestion. Moreover, they can help riders estimate arrival times with greater accuracy, reducing stress and frustration on the road. In essence, these online tools are revolutionizing the way we navigate our world by providing a transparent and up-to-date view of traffic dynamics.
